Creditworthiness
Creditworthiness is an evaluation of an individual's or company's ability to repay a debt based on their financial history and current financial status.
Provisions
Estimates of future costs or liabilities that a company recognizes on its financial statements, reflecting expected obligations.
Conflicts of Interest
Situations where an individual's or organization's responsibilities or interests conflict, potentially compromising decision-making or actions.
Default Risk
The risk that a debtor will not make the required payments on their obligations, leading to financial loss for the creditor.
